To find the volume of a figure, we need to know its shape. From the given information, it seems like a rectangular prism with a length of 4 inches, width of 6 inches, and height of 12 inches.
The formula to find the volume of a rectangular prism is given by:
Volume = Length x Width x Height
Substituting the given values into the formula, we have:
Volume = 4 inches x 6 inches x 12 inches
Volume = 288 cubic inches
So, the volume of the figure is 288 cubic inches.
